We describe an elementary method for bounding a one-dimensional oscillatory integral in terms of an associated non-oscillatory integral. The bounds obtained are efficient in an appropriate sense and behave well under perturbations of the phase.  As a consequence, we have a corresponding result for $n$-dimensional oscillatory integrals. Connections to surface measure Fourier transforms will be discussed.
